Understanding How Local Search Optimization Works
Search engines use complex algorithms to determine which businesses appear in location based search results. These algorithms analyze multiple signals to determine relevance, trust, and proximity.
Professional optimization specialists typically focus on improving the following key factors.
Business information accuracy
Search engines rely on accurate business data to display information in search results. This includes business name, address, phone number, website, and operating hours.
Consistency across directories, maps, and listings is critical. Even small differences can confuse search engines and reduce visibility.
Online reviews and reputation
Customer reviews play a major role in local rankings and consumer decision making. Businesses with strong ratings and active engagement often perform better in search results.
Encouraging satisfied customers to leave reviews and responding professionally to feedback helps build trust with both search engines and potential customers.
Location focused website optimization
A business website must clearly communicate where it operates and what services it offers. Search engines analyze page content, location signals, and structured data to understand geographic relevance.
Well structured service pages, location pages, and locally relevant content improve visibility for nearby searches.
Google Business Profile optimization
Google Business Profiles are one of the most influential elements in location based search results. A fully optimized profile increases the chances of appearing in map listings and local packs.
Optimizing categories, descriptions, images, posts, and services can significantly improve engagement and search performance.

The Role of Google Maps in Local Search
Google Maps has become one of the most powerful tools for discovering nearby businesses. When users search for services, map listings often appear before traditional organic results.
These listings provide quick information including location, directions, phone numbers, photos, and reviews.
Businesses that appear in these map results often receive a significant share of customer attention. This makes optimization for map listings an essential component of local digital marketing strategies.
Factors that influence map rankings include business relevance, distance from the searcher, and overall prominence.
Improving these signals requires consistent effort, quality reviews, and a well optimized business profile.

Common Mistakes Businesses Make with Local SEO
Many businesses attempt to manage local optimization themselves but unintentionally make mistakes that limit their results.
Inconsistent business information
Even small differences in phone numbers or addresses across directories can weaken search visibility.
Ignoring customer reviews
Failing to respond to feedback can create the impression that a business is inactive or unresponsive.
Weak website optimization
Some websites lack clear location signals or structured content, making it difficult for search engines to understand their geographic relevance.
Neglecting mobile experience
Since many local searches happen on mobile devices, slow loading pages or poor design can lead to lost opportunities.
